Geslison said Ferre was asked to shepherd two new, large projects: the installation of the new enhanced 911 phase II system that will help trace cell phone calls and the potential remodeling of the dispatch center.

"To imply we have not listened is not fair," Geslison says.

"We've been able to keep dispatch positions when we've lost a dispatcher," he adds. "The city has been very supportive. There are other departments where they haven't been able to replace positions."

Are 911 callers in Provo as safe as they can be?

"Yes, we have good people over there," Geslison said. "This is a team operation. And apparently someone has forgotten that it's a team operation. Dispatch is part of that team. Patrol is part of that team. Fire is part of that team. When we work together as a team I can answer without any hesitation — without any hesitation — yes."

Ferre says she's talking now to make sure Geslison is right.

"I'm not out to hurt Provo," Ferre says. "Just the opposite. I want the situation fixed. It's sad dispatchers who have sacrificed a lot have taken the brunt of this thing.
